    I recently changed the hosting platform for my website, but kept the same name it has always had. When I went to edit language on my website using Fetch, as I have for the past many years, I am now receiving the following message:

    An FTP connection to "johnmillerguitar.com" could not be opened because the server rejected the password. Contact the server administrator to verify that you have the correct hostname, username, and authentication method. Server responded: "Login authentication failed."

    I am using the same hostname, username, password and authentication method that I have always used since using Fetch in the first place. I am not entering any of these incorrectly, based on past experience. I need to be able to edit the language at my website. Any help is greatly appreciated.

    Hi,

    Since you switched hosting companies you almost certainly have a new FTP hostname, username and/or password. You should contact your new hosting company for that information.
